时间:2016-04-02 23:18 来源: 我爱IT技术网 编辑:52微风
从java1.5版本开始,可以使用Scanner类从控制台输入内容,非常方便。但是在1.5之前的版本没有Scanner类。从控制台输入需要使用其他方法。
前期准备工作(包括相关工具或所使用的原料等)eclipse 详细的操作方法或具体步骤
首先创建InputStreamReader类的对象,构造函数的参数是System.in,这个是指向控制台的输入流。

创建BufferedReader类的对象,构造函数的参数是InputStreamReader对象。

分别导入上面两个类所在的包,都是java.io。


调用BufferedReader对象对象的readLine方法,就可以读取控制台的一行文字。

这里会抛出一个异常,用try...catch..语句捕获,或者直接抛出即可。


运行程序,会阻塞等待用户输入。输入后按回车,程序就能够读取到控制台输入的内容。

- 评论列表(网友评论仅供网友表达个人看法,并不表明本站同意其观点或证实其描述)
-
